Did Goliath suffer from health problems?
Author Malcolm Gladwell has written a book entitled "David and Goliath" that deals with the biblical story of the same name. It presents an alternate view that portrays David not as a weak underdog, and Goliath not as the strong giant. I have to take issue with his assumptions involving Goliath. The problem with Gladwell's version is that it becomes less about faith in God, and more of a less miraculous event involving human strength and skill.
